Abstract

Various aspects disclosed relate to a battery' module with an intelligent thermal barrier. The present disclosure includes a battery module including a stack of battery cells. a thermal barrier between at least two cells in the stack of battery-cells, and a module cover and housing enclosing the stack of battery cells. The thermal barrier can include at least an isolation layer comprising an aerogel. and at least one sensor.

Claims (48)

1 . A battery module comprising:

a stack of battery cells located within a module housing;

a thermal barrier between at least two cells in the stack of battery cells, the thermal barrier including at least an isolation layer;

at least one sensor;

a cooling plate adjacent the isolation layer wherein the at least one sensor is partially embedded within the thermal barrier, the at least one sensor having a surface in contact with the cooling plate; and

a module cover enclosing the stack of battery cells within the module housing.

2 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or comprises a pressure sensor, a temperature sensor, a moisture sensor, a gas sensor, a gas pressure sensor, or combinations thereof.

3 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or is embedded in the isolation layer.

4 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or is adjacent the isolation layer.

5 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the thermal barrier further comprises a structural component coupled to an aerogel in the isolation layer.

6 . The battery module of claim 5 , wherein the at least one sensor is on the structural component.

7 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or is a wireless sensor.

8 . The battery module of claim 1 , further comprising one or more wires extending from the at least one sensor out of the isolation layer to convey signal to and from the sensor.

9 . The battery module of claim 8 , wherein the one or more wires are embedded in the isolation layer.

10 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or is partially embedded within the thermal barrier, the at least one sensor having a surface in contact with one of the stack of battery cells.

11 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or is partially embedded within the thermal barrier, the at least one sensor having a surface facing away from one of the stack of battery cells.

12 - 13 . (canceled)

14 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the thermal barrier further comprises a conductive layer.

15 . The battery module of claim 14 , wherein the at least one sensor is partially embedded within the isolation layer, the at least one sensor having a surface in contact with the conductive layer.

16 . The battery module of claim 14 , wherein the conductive layer comprises a thermally conductive material.

17 . The battery module of claim 1 , wherein the at least one sensor comprises a sensor sheet.

18 . The battery module of claim 17 , wherein sensor sheet comprises power channels connecting to the sensors.

19 . The battery module of claim 17 , wherein the sensor sheet comprises a plurality of sensors, and wherein the sensor sheet is configured to allow mapping of one or more parameters across a surface of the sensor sheet.

20 . The battery module of claim 17 , wherein the sensor sheet comprises at least a portion that extends past the thermal barrier and adjacent battery cells from the stack.

21 . The battery module of claim 20 , wherein the portion of the sensor sheet comprises one or more moisture sensors, gas sensors, gas pressure sensor, or combinations thereof.

22 . The battery module of claim 17 , wherein the sensor sheet comprises a printed circuit board.

23 . The battery module of claim 17 , wherein the sensor sheet comprises at least one sensor at each corner of the sensor sheet.

24 . The battery module of claim 17 , wherein the sensor sheet comprises at least one sensor on each side of the sensor sheet.

25 . A thermal barrier for use in a battery module, the thermal barrier comprising:

an isolation layer comprising an aerogel, the isolation layer configured to thermally isolate individual battery cells within the battery module;

a pressure sensor at least partially within the thermal barrier; and

a cooling plate coupled to the isolation layer, wherein the pressure sensor is at least partially embedded in the isolation layer adjacent the cooling plate.

26 . The thermal barrier of claim 25 , wherein the pressure sensor is embedded in the isolation layer.

27 . (canceled)

28 . The thermal barrier of claim 25 , further comprising a conductive layer coupled to the isolation layer, wherein the pressure sensor is embedded within the thermal barrier between the conductive layer and the isolation layer.

29 . The thermal barrier of claim 25 , wherein the pressure sensor is wireless.

30 . A battery management system comprising:

a battery module comprising a stack of battery cells located within a module housing, and a thermal barrier between at least two cells in the stack of battery cells, the thermal barrier including at least an isolation layer and a sensor sheet partially embedded in the thermal barrier, the sensor sheet extending past the thermal barrier and at least one battery cell in the stack

wherein the sensor sheet comprises one or more moisture sensors, gas sensors, gas pressure sensor, or combinations thereof; and

a controller configured to interface with the sensor embedded in the thermal barrier, the controller including a processor and a memory including instructions which, when executed cause the processor to:

receive a signal from the sensor;

interpret the signal from the sensor to determine whether a predetermined condition is met; and

present an alert if the predetermined condition is met based on the interpreted sensor signal.

31 . The system of claim 30 , wherein the instructions further cause the processor to automatically execute an action based on the alert.

32 . The system of claim 30 , wherein interpreting the signal comprises comparing the signal to historical data.

33 . The system of claim 30 , wherein the predetermined condition comprises thermal runaway.

34 . The system of claim 30 , wherein presenting the alert comprises providing a warning to a user on a user interface.
